Proteomic Databases

Proteomic databases are large digital repositories that store and manage data related to protein structures, functions, and interactions. They are highly useful for understanding the complexity of living systems and for uncovering the molecular basis of biological processes. Additionally, proteomic databases are used to design therapeutics, identify disease biomarkers, and for drug discovery. As such, these databases have become important resources for research in the fields of biology, biochemistry, and medicine.
